I've noticed that some apps have a Download button and others have an Install button while browsing apps on the Play Store app (not talking about the Play Store website). The outcome is the same and the app gets installed. But I'm just curious why the lack of consistency.

In my experience, they say "download" if you've never downloaded that app before. They say "install" if you've ever downloaded that app before on that Google account.
